CHOREOGRAPHY Mikko Nissinen
MUSIC Peter Ilyich Tchaikovsky
SET AND COSTUME DESIGN Robert Perdziola
ASSISTANT SCENIC DESIGN Nicholas Kostner
LIGHTING DESIGN Mikki Kunttu

Original Premiere
December 18, 1892, Maryinsky Theatre, St. Petersburg, Russia
World Premiere
November 23, 2012, Boston Ballet, The Boston Opera House
